Transaction 5801868372e1b23ca847daca7eb41f4c7e22f1d495a75bc9dfdadf19e901959c

1 Input
2 Outputs
  • 5801868372e1b23ca847daca7eb41f4c7e22f1d495a75bc9dfdadf19e901959c:0
  • value  5030000
    address  1GjT83w1j52QjEgqdeFtwZMAahi5rfsqkM
  • 5801868372e1b23ca847daca7eb41f4c7e22f1d495a75bc9dfdadf19e901959c:1
  • value  66643869
    address  12ucu9bHLe2w2ahjibVtp3xmdcGkgUmX4A